BANDIPORA

Chief Minister Omer Abdullah Sunday wished to end the coalition government system in Jammu and Kashmir and sought absolute mandate from the people.

He appealed people to end the coalition system by providing full mandate to National Conference. “Coalition government system is nuisance and public alone can end it,” Omer said.

Addressing an election rally in Bandipora district Omar reiterated the demand for political solution of Jammu and Kashmir issue. He sought absolute mandate from the electorate to end the coalition government system.

He said his party has always seen Kashmir as a political issue and “will never rest till it achieves political solution to the Kashmir issue with honour and dignity”.

Omer said the party had always worked for rights of common people and the people must also remember the sacrifices of the NC leadership and must support the party.
